1. Doctor Who

Known as the Time Lord from Gallifrey, the Doctor travels through time and space in the TARDIS, a blue police box that is much larger on the inside. With numerous regenerations, the Doctor has faced various foes and saved civilizations across time.
2. Marty McFly and Doc Brown

In the iconic "Back to the Future" franchise, Marty McFly and Doc Brown use a DeLorean time machine to travel through different eras, encountering both comedic and heartwarming adventures. Their time-traveling escapades have become legendary in pop culture.
3. The Time Traveler (The Time Machine)

From H.G. Wells' classic novel "The Time Machine," the Time Traveler constructs a machine that takes him to a distant future where he witnesses the evolution of humanity. This pioneering work laid the foundation for many time-travel narratives.
4. The Time Variance Authority (TVA)

Featured in Marvel Comics, the TVA is a bureaucratic organization that monitors the multiverse and ensures time remains stable. Chrononauts like Mobius M. Mobius and Ravonna Renslayer navigate complex timelines to prevent temporal disruptions.
